The country is in an uproar due to the sudden rise in the
price of sugar in the market. Along with the common people, Bangladesh Bank,
the regulatory body of the country's banking sector, has also become worried
about the sugar market. On Sunday (October 23, 2022), the organization said
that a sufficient amount of sugar has been imported into the country this year.
Another one lakh tons of sugar is being imported. The agency suggested market
surveillance to stabilize the sugar market.
However, the National Directorate of Consumer Rights Protection could not find any solution to control the situation in the sugar market even after launching a market raid last Saturday. During the campaign, the organization found the truth about the sugar crisis in the market. In an exchange meeting on the same day, Director General of the Consumer Rights Protection Directorate AHM Shafikuzzaman said that the gas crisis in the country had an impact on the sugar refineries. The production of the country's five refineries was reduced by 20 to 25 percent. We have spoken to the government officials, sufficient gas will be supplied to all refineries from today. It will have the same supply of sugar in the market in the next two to three days. However, even if the supply is low, the price will not increase, there will be a strict stand on why it increased from today, and we will not have a shortage of sugar. As much sugar as needed will be supplied.
In an exchange of views organized with traders, he said, our
demand is 1.8 million tons. All are import-dependent. Domestic factories
produced only 24 thousand tons, which is very insignificant. Raw material
coming through LC, cannot be refined. If we can maintain production there,
there will be no problem. There will be no shortage of gas from today.
In such a situation, the Trading Corporation of Bangladesh (TCB)
has decided to sell sugar at an affordable price. In a press release on Sunday
night, TCB said that it will sell sugar at the rate of Tk 55 per kg in
important and populated places of the capital on Monday. This activity will
start at one o'clock. The sale of sugar at affordable prices will continue till
further orders.
Apart from TCB family card holders, ordinary people can buy
this TCB sugar at the rate of Tk 55. A buyer cannot buy more than one kg of
sugar. However, the press release did not inform that TCB sugar will be sold in
some areas on Monday.
Earlier this month, the government fixed the price of open
sugar at Tk 90 per kg. But this price is not effective. Even at the beginning
of last week, the price of sugar was a little above Tk 95 per kg. Last
Thursday, open sugar prices rose above Tk 100.
Speaking to wholesale and retail sugar traders, consumers, and related persons last Saturday, it is known that open sugar is now being
sold at Tk 105 to Tk 110 per kg in the market.
